About Moses Lake Time Zone

Moses Lake, United States uses America/Los_Angeles, which places it in the Pacific Time region used across much of Washington’s west-to-east business coordination. The standard-time offset is UTC-8, and daylight saving time shifts it to UTC-7, so the local clock changes seasonally rather than staying fixed all year.

In January, Moses Lake is on UTC-8; in July, it is on UTC-7. That matters for logistics, agriculture, retail operations, and remote work scheduling because a morning in Moses Lake can line up very differently with East Coast, European, or Asia-Pacific teams depending on the season.

Moses Lake is in the same broad time zone family as major West Coast business centers such as Seattle, Portland, and Los Angeles, which makes it easier to coordinate regional travel and supply-chain work across the Pacific corridor. Moses Lake City Details

Moses Lake, United States has a population of 22,082, making it a smaller but active city in central Washington with practical ties to agriculture, logistics, manufacturing, and regional services. Its coordinates are 47.13014°, -119.27808°, placing it in Grant County in the Columbia Basin area of Washington state.

Time Differences from Moses Lake

Seasonal daylight saving changes affect how Moses Lake compares with other cities, so the difference depends on whether it is January or July. The examples below use the exact seasonal relationships for Moses Lake, United States, and they are especially helpful for scheduling calls, flights, and remote handoffs.

  • New York: In January, Moses Lake (UTC-8) is 3 hours behind New York (UTC-5): when it is 9:00 AM in Moses Lake, it is 12:00 PM in New York. In July, Moses Lake (UTC-7) is 3 hours behind New York (UTC-4): when it is 9:00 AM in Moses Lake, it is 12:00 PM in New York.
  • London: In January, Moses Lake (UTC-8) is 8 hours behind London (UTC+0): when it is 9:00 AM in Moses Lake, it is 5:00 PM in London. In July, Moses Lake (UTC-7) is 8 hours behind London (UTC+1): when it is 9:00 AM in Moses Lake, it is 5:00 PM in London.
  • Tokyo: In January, Moses Lake (UTC-8) is 17 hours behind Tokyo (UTC+9): when it is 9:00 AM in Moses Lake, it is 2:00 AM the next day in Tokyo. In July, Moses Lake (UTC-7) is 16 hours behind Tokyo (UTC+9): when it is 9:00 AM in Moses Lake, it is 1:00 AM the next day in Tokyo.
  • Sydney: In January, Moses Lake (UTC-8) is 19 hours behind Sydney (UTC+11): when it is 9:00 AM in Moses Lake, it is 4:00 AM the next day in Sydney. In July, Moses Lake (UTC-7) is 17 hours behind Sydney (UTC+10): when it is 9:00 AM in Moses Lake, it is 2:00 AM the next day in Sydney.
  • Dubai: In January, Moses Lake (UTC-8) is 12 hours behind Dubai (UTC+4): when it is 9:00 AM in Moses Lake, it is 9:00 PM in Dubai. In July, Moses Lake (UTC-7) is 11 hours behind Dubai (UTC+4): when it is 9:00 AM in Moses Lake, it is 8:00 PM in Dubai.

Does Moses Lake observe daylight saving time?

Yes, Moses Lake, United States observes daylight saving time. In 2026, clocks go forward 1 hour on Sunday, March 8, 2026 from UTC-8 to UTC-7, and go back 1 hour on Sunday, November 1, 2026 from UTC-7 to UTC-8.
